This certificate provides the student with advanced skills in computer applications. It is appropriate for students interested in learning the intricacies of a variety of software packages. Upon completion of the certificate, students may pursue careers as application specialists, help desk associates and software trainers. Students continuing into a two-year degree program are advised to consult the requirements for either the CIS, IMN or BUS Applied Science degree programs. No prior computer experience is required.
A Certificate is awarded upon completion of the requirements for this program.
Courses should be selected in consultation with an advisor.
